Nginx防火墙 9.0.6 升级失败
时间 : 2024-04-07 07:32:02声明: : 文章内容来自网络,不保证准确性,请自行甄别信息有效性

最佳答案

升级Nginx防火墙通常是为了保持系统的安全性和性能优化。然而,有时升级可能会失败,可能是由于各种原因导致的。下面是一些可能导致Nginx防火墙升级失败的常见原因以及相应的解决方法:

1. 版本不兼容:在升级Nginx防火墙之前,必须检查新版本与当前系统环境的兼容性。某些第三方模块可能不支持最新的Nginx版本,导致升级失败。解决方法是升级到与Nginx兼容的第三方模块或者等待第三方模块更新。

2. 配置文件冲突:升级Nginx防火墙时,新版本可能引入一些新的配置项或者修改现有配置项,导致与旧的配置文件冲突。解决方法是仔细检查新版本的配置变更,并相应地更新现有配置文件。

3. 依赖项问题:Nginx防火墙可能依赖于其他软件包或库,升级时如果这些依赖项没有及时更新或者不兼容,也会导致升级失败。解决方法是确保所有依赖项都处于最新状态,并与Nginx兼容。

4. 网络问题:有时升级过程中出现网络故障或者下载速度慢也可能导致升级失败。解决方法是确保网络连接正常,并且可以顺畅下载所需的软件包。

5. 磁盘空间不足:升级Nginx防火墙需要足够的磁盘空间来存储新版本的文件,如果磁盘空间不足,升级就会失败。解决方法是清理磁盘空间或者扩展磁盘容量。

升级Nginx防火墙失败可能是由于版本不兼容、配置文件冲突、依赖项问题、网络问题或者磁盘空间不足等原因造成的。在升级之前,务必做好充分的准备工作,并根据具体情况采取相应的解决方法,以确保升级顺利进行。

其他答案

升级Nginx防火墙9.0.6版本时遇到失败的情况可能是由多种原因引起的。确保您已经备份了重要数据和配置文件,以防意外发生。查看升级时的错误日志和输出信息,以了解具体的失败原因。也许是由于网络问题导致下载安装包失败,或者由于权限问题无法完成安装等等。

在解决升级失败的问题时,您可以尝试以下几个步骤:

1. 检查网络连接:确保网络连接畅通,可以尝试重新下载安装包并再次尝试升级。

2. 检查权限设置:确保您有足够的权限来进行升级操作,可以尝试使用管理员权限或root权限来执行升级命令。

3. 检查依赖项:确保您已安装了升级所需的所有依赖项,可以使用包管理工具来安装缺失的依赖包。

4. 清理旧版本:在升级之前,可以尝试清理掉旧版本的Nginx防火墙,然后再安装新版本。

如果以上方法都无法解决问题,您可以尝试在Nginx的官方论坛或社区中寻求帮助,或者参考官方文档中关于升级失败的解决方法。记得在操作任何修复措施之前要做好备份工作,以免造成不可逆转的损失。祝您顺利完成Nginx防火墙9.0.6版本的升级!